Yup, it's me again. I've been working on this for awhile. I've put a lot of effort into making a new texture and houses.
The models have been repacked....the screen was made by Popo, the dog house was also made by Popo, I just changed the skin, the pig was originally made by Janet Galle but I took it and made it smaller and pink, hers was grey and she used it in her earthday level.
Popo also did the log for me, I was using Shorty's pillow model but I wanted to turn it, I got it turned but didn't know how to associate the skin with it, I'm still learning this program I have, so I asked Popo if she would fix it for me, she did and it looks great. Thank you ladies for the use of your models and for helping me. I appreciate it.
